Abstract
In this paper a multiband fractal based rectangular microstrip patch antenna is designed. FR4 substrate having thickness of 1.58 mm is used as substrate material for the design of proposed antenna and microstrip feed line provides the excitation to the antenna. The antenna operating frequency range is from 1 to 10 GHz. The proposed antenna resonate at twelve different frequencies as 1.86, 2.33, 3.67, 4.57, 5.08, 6.06, 7.03, 7.75, 8.08, 8.84, 9.56 and 10 GHz and the return losses are -15.39, -16.48, -10.02, -17.29, -13.15, -23.41, -10.22, -11.28, -17.02, -10.94, -15.15 and -15.48 dB respectively. The proposed antenna is designed and simulated by using the Ansoft HFSS V13 (high frequency structure simulator) software.
